by Datadog
As an engineer, one of the most demoralizing questions is "Why has the website gotten slower?" As a business, the direct impact performance has on revenue is well known. Performance is not scalable or sustainable without the tools to benchmark your system. As the owners of their code, the engineers at Wayfair are in the best position to maintain and optimize the application. In this talk we will cover how we used distributed tracing to break down parts of our monolithic codebase as if they were discrete services, allowing us to delegate ownership. We'll also explain how we're monitoring for long term regressions and how this methodology is laying the groundwork for future platforms.